Black Bean-Asparagus Dip

My cousin Rachel and I made this recipe up on the fly, and it disappeared from the party in under 10 minutes!

Ingredients

* 3 cups cooked black beans (we used a combo of canned and dry), fork-mashed

* 1 onion, finely chopped

* 1 garlic glove, finely chopped

* 1 bunch of asparagus, finely chopped

* 1/2 cup fat free Greek yogurt

* 3 ounces of cheese (I don’t even know what kind we used), shredded

* 1 egg white

* spices to taste (we used garlic sea salt, basil, and cayenne)

* bread crumbs (any kind)

* olive oil

Directions

Preheat oven to 375.

Saute onions and garlic in olive oil. When tender, add asparagus and saute until bright green. Let cool.

In a small casserole dish, mix cooled and mashed black beans, yogurt, cooled saute mixture, spices, 1 ounce of the cheese, and the egg white. Top dish with the rest of the cheese and the bread crumbs. Bake for 30-45 minutes, until brown and bubbly on top. Serve with plain crackers or crunchy veggies.
